Ex-Afghan President Rabbani Killed
Fox News ^ | 9/20/2011 | Associated Press

Posted on 09/20/2011 8:43:16 AM PDT by newheart

KABUL, Afghanistan – Two Afghan government sources say former Afghan President Burhanuddin Rabbani has been killed in the capital Kabul. The sources, who spoke on condition of anonymity, said Rabbani was killed Tuesday evening at his home in Kabul.
